Разница между системным программным обеспечением и прикладным программным обеспечением

Системное ПО против Прикладного ПО

Системное программное обеспечение управляет компьютерным оборудованием и управляет им, обеспечивая тем самым платформу для другого прикладного программного обеспечения. Единственное имя, которое приходит на ум при слове «системное программное обеспечение», - это Операционная система, такая как Linux, Mac OS X или Windows. Операционная система позволяет различным частям компьютера работать в тандеме. Он также известен как низкоуровневое программное обеспечение, так как работает на самом низком компьютерном уровне. Это делает возможным перемещение данных между памятью и дисками и управляет выводом на устройства отображения. Другое системное программное обеспечение - BIOS и прошивка. Это помогает в работе встроенного или подключенного компьютерного оборудования. Мы можем использовать такие утилиты, как переводчик языка, компиляторы, программы СУБД и другие диагностические инструменты, которые представляют собой особый тип системного программного обеспечения..

Прикладное программное обеспечение представляет собой подмножество системного программного обеспечения с возможностью непосредственного использования определенных функций компьютера в соответствии с требованиями пользователя. Это дает пользователю возможность выполнять одну или несколько задач. Пользовательское программное обеспечение, такое как анимация, графика или макросы, следует под эгидой прикладного программного обеспечения. Другое популярное прикладное программное обеспечение включает в себя: программное обеспечение CRM, программное обеспечение ERP, бухгалтерский учет, графику и мультимедийное программное обеспечение.

Часто становится трудно отличить подкласс прикладного программного обеспечения от основного класса системного программного обеспечения. Но есть несколько основных отличий, которые помогают нашему пониманию вопроса:

Чтобы понять разницу между системным программным обеспечением и прикладным программным обеспечением с точки зрения обывателя, рассмотрим пример гидроэлектростанции и водопроводной воды. Здесь «гидроэлектростанция» аналогична «системному программному обеспечению», а «водопроводная вода» символизирует «прикладное программное обеспечение».

Во встроенных системах, таких как программное обеспечение, используемое в микроволновых печах и DVD-плеерах, трудно провести тонкую грань между прикладным программным обеспечением и программным обеспечением операционной системы..

Хорошо запрограммированное системное программное обеспечение абстрагирует свои сложные детали от прикладного программного обеспечения..

Количество системного программного обеспечения, работающего на вашем компьютере, меньше, чем прикладное программное обеспечение, поскольку наличие последнего зависит от требований пользователя..

Системное программное обеспечение может существовать как единое целое, в то время как прикладное программное обеспечение нуждается в системном программном обеспечении для его существования..

Резюме:

1. Системное программное обеспечение является неотъемлемой частью, которая помогает в работе компьютера. Он управляет ресурсами компьютера таким образом, что они могут работать в тандеме.

2. Прикладное программное обеспечение создано для пользователей. Они управляют своими конкретными задачами в соответствии со своими потребностями, как медиаплеер текстовых процессоров..

3. Системное программное обеспечение обеспечивает платформу для выполнения прикладного программного обеспечения.